MINI-E #250 Is Now Truly a Zero Emission Vehicle

My new solar electric system is up and running so I'm now "charging on sunshine" as some of the others in the MINI-E trial lease program that have a PV system like to say. My system will generate enough electricity to charge my car plus provide about 90% of my home electricity needs. I know of three others that have a MINI-E and a solar array at their home. Peder Norby drives MINI-E #183 in California, Don Young drives #364 in New York as does Gordon Miller with  #217. There are probably more since many that are involved in the MINI-E program are definitely "energy conscious" individuals.

I'm still getting familiar with the system but one of the great features that SunPower, the system I went with, offers is online monitoring. It's a really cool feature that allows you to access your systems production from any computer. It gives you real time production figures and you can look at the daily, monthly and yearly production from the system so you know exactly how much electricity it has produced. Finally, I can now say the car is really a zero emission vehicle(or at least as close as you can get). One of the arguments that electric car detractors always use(because they have little else to fight with) is that electric cars that charge off the grid aren't zero emission vehicles because the power plants that provide the electric burn coal and other things so electric cars are no better than gasoline burning cars are. This is called the "long tailpipe" argument whereas the electric cars tailpipe stretches all the way to the electric producing power plant. There is some truth to that argument and we need to find alternative ways to produce cleaner, renewable energies. However, the pollution generated from drilling for oil, transporting it across the world, refining it and then transporting it to gas stations where you have to drive your car there to refuel, then have carbon dioxide, nitrogen oxides, hydrocarbons, sulphur dioxide and particulate matter constantly spew from the rear of your car everywhere you drive, is much worst than the impact from driving an EV that is charged from a coal burning power plant no matter how you look at it.

Plus, you CAN generate your own electricity from a clean, renewable source. Which is something you can never say about gasoline.
